Roman Forum
Your visit will continue in the Forum , the heart of Ancient Rome. All of Roman life could be found in this bustling marketplace: commerce and trade, political rallies, military parades. From the royal age until the advent of the medieval age, the Forum Valley was the scene of events and the seat of institutions of such importance that it determined the historical course of Western civilization on several occasions, and had a preponderant influence on the political, legal, cultural and philosophical foundations of Western thought.

Palatine Hill
Finally we will climb the Palatine Hill where legend has it that Rome had its origins. In fact, recent excavations have shown that people lived there as early as about 1000 BC. It was a village of a few hectares, surrounded by marshes, from which it was possible to control the course of the Tiber. From this first urban agglomeration the so-called "square Rome" was formed, so called from the roughly rhomboidal shape of the hilltop on which it was located.

When is the best time to visit Rome?
+
April, May, September and October. August is hot and half the city is shut. Booking patterns follow the same curve: prices and queues climb in peak weeks, while shoulder season gives you better availability on the top-ranked experiences and more room to change plans.
